A comprehensive collection of British and Commonwealth military insignia, primarily dating from the mid-20th century to the modern era. This significant lot features elite unit items including an embroidered Special Air Service (SAS) “Who Dares Wins” winged dagger patch on a black ground and three Army Air Corps (AAC) cap badges in white metal and bimetal finishes. Commonwealth representation includes a pair of Royal Canadian Air Force (RCAF) “CANADA” eagle shoulder titles. The Gurkha Brigade is represented by a bimetal cap badge for the 10th Princess Mary’s Own Gurkha Rifles and two pairs of crossed kukri badges, one surmounted by a Queen’s Crown. Cavalry and armoured units include the Royal Scots Dragoon Guards (Eagle of Waterloo), the Royal Armoured Corps (armoured gauntlet), and the Royal Scots Greys (mounted figure on St Andrew’s Cross). Infantry and service corps items comprise the Gloucestershire Regiment “Back Badge” (Sphinx/Egypt), the Worcestershire Regiment star badge (“FIRM”), two variations of the Royal Military Police (RMP) including the ERII cypher and the “Justitia in Armis” globe badge, the Royal Army Veterinary Corps (RAVC) (“Animo et Fide”), the Royal Corps of Transport (RCT) wagon wheel, and the Royal Army Pay Corps (RAPC) shield badge.
